Japan Gold Corp (JG) has a Cash Flow Quality Index of -2.01x as of March 2001. Operating cash flow of CA$-788.68K is below net income of CA$392.18K, suggesting accrual-heavy earnings not yet converted to cash. Cash Flow Quality Index = Operating Cash Flow / Net Income. Ratios above 1.0x indicate cash-backed earnings.
